Conduct Comprehensive Risk Assessments and Planning
To effectively safeguard building locations, conducting thorough risk evaluations is essential. These evaluations should identify potential threats, vulnerabilities, and the specific nature of the building work involved. Factors such as location, surrounding environment, and the types of visitors accessing the area must be assessed. For example, building sites in densely populated areas may necessitate more stringent protective measures than those in remote locations.

Steps for Conducting Risk Assessments:
- Identify Assets: Catalogue all valuable assets, including machinery, materials, and personnel.
- Evaluate Risks: Assess risks such as theft, vandalism, and compliance with safety regulations. - Prioritise Risks: Rank identified risks based on their potential impact and likelihood of occurrence, ensuring that the most critical threats are addressed first.
- Develop Mitigation Strategies: Formulate a plan to tackle identified risks, incorporating physical barriers, surveillance systems, and personnel training.

Leverage Advanced Technology for Enhanced Security
Integrating advanced technology into building area protection significantly enhances safety and operational efficiency. Intelligent CCTV systems, access control mechanisms, and AI-driven analytics are essential components of modern protection strategies that address the unique challenges faced in construction environments.
The reality is that high-definition CCTV monitoring, equipped with night vision and motion detection, provides continuous surveillance of the site. This not only deters potential intruders but also serves as crucial evidence in the event of incidents, reinforcing security measures and protecting assets.
Access control systems, whether biometric or card-based, restrict entry to authorised personnel only. This minimises the risk of unauthorised access and enhances accountability, ensuring that only individuals with valid justifications can access sensitive areas of the site.
AI analytics play a pivotal role as well. AI-powered software for behavioural analysis detects suspicious activities in real-time, allowing for immediate intervention. Predictive risk modelling further strengthens protection by identifying vulnerabilities before they escalate into serious issues.
Incorporating physical measures such as bollards, barriers, and reinforced planters can effectively mitigate threats from hostile vehicles. These measures enhance overall site protection, ensuring a safer working environment.

Foster Effective Communication and Coordination Among Teams
Efficient communication is fundamental to successful protective operations at construction sites. When all team members understand their roles and can respond quickly to incidents, the safety of the site is significantly enhanced.
- Regular Briefings: Daily briefings are crucial for discussing potential threats, site changes, and safety protocols. This practice ensures that everyone is informed and aligned on safety objectives, which greatly improves situational awareness.
- Use of Communication Tools: Implementing secure communication channels, such as encrypted messaging apps, allows for real-time information sharing among team members. This immediacy can drastically reduce incident response times, as timely information is essential for effective action.
- Feedback Mechanisms: Establishing a system for team members to provide feedback on operational activities promotes continuous improvement. This approach not only identifies areas for enhancement but also empowers team members, reinforcing their roles in maintaining the platform's safety.
By fostering an environment of open communication and teamwork, managers can significantly enhance the efficiency of their safety teams, leading to a safer and more secure working environment.
